原文:基於docker 如何部署surging分布式微服務引擎

前言 轉眼間surging 開源已經有 年了,經過 年的打磨,surging已從最初在window 部署的分布式微服務框架,到現在的可以在docker部署利用rancher 進行服務編排的分布式微服務引擎,再把業務進行剝離, 通過配置路徑就能驅動加載業務模塊,這樣的細粒度設計,能更加靈活從業務中針對於對象加以細分,能更加靈活的拆分聚合服務。而這篇文章我們來談談基於docker 如何部署 surg ...

2018-06-17 00:33 9 6781 推薦指數:

查看詳情

docker部署PiggyMetrics分布式微服務

在上一篇文章里http://www.cnblogs.com/lyhero11/p/8686058.html, 講解了如何在windows10下安裝docker社區版。 那如何利用docker落地一個分布式微服務架構的系統呢? github上有一個不錯的開源項目PiggyMetrics ...

Sat Apr 28 19:09:00 CST 2018 0 1148
【.NET CORE】Surging 分布式微服務框架使用入門

前言 本文非 Surging 官方教程,只是自己學習的總結。如有哪里不對,還望指正。 我對 surging 的看法 我目前所在的公司采用架構就是類似與Surging的RPC框架,在.NET 4.0框架上搭建Socket RPC,通過分組輪詢的方式調度RPC,經歷過3次雙十一的考驗,實際最高 ...

Wed Apr 04 19:12:00 CST 2018 13 5203
Thrift搭建分布式微服務(二)

第二篇 連接池    連接池配置,請前往Thrift搭建分布式微服務(一)    下面要介紹的其實不是單一的連接池,應該說是連接池集合。因為它要管理多個Tcp Socket連接節點,每個服務節點都有設置了自己的最大激活連接數、最大空閑連接數、最小空閑連接數、等待連接時間 ...

Fri Apr 22 17:48:00 CST 2016 0 3161
Thrift搭建分布式微服務(三)

    第一篇 《連接配置》     第二篇 《連接池》 第三篇 標准通信 一、TCP的連接是無狀態的,怎樣知道我的請求被服務端接受並且正確執行了呢?     我的解決方案是使用自己定義的標准輸入輸出,Push操作和Delete操作都要返回Json的字符串,也就是說,每一個Thrift接口 ...

Sat Apr 23 17:14:00 CST 2016 1 4542
SpringCloud分布式微服務搭建(一)

本例子主要使用了eureka集群作為注冊中心來保證高可用,客戶端來做ribbon服務提供者的負載均衡。 負載均衡有兩種,第一種是nginx,F5這種集中式的LB,對所有的訪問按照某種策略分發。 第二種是客戶端知道所有的服務的地址,在客戶端做負載均衡,客戶端自己去發送。 github地址 ...

Fri Apr 26 20:16:00 CST 2019 1 706
Thrift搭建分布式微服務(四)

    第一篇 《連接配置》     第二篇 《連接池》     第三篇 《標准通信》      第四篇 快速暴露接口     之前的文章,我們介紹了如何使用連接池管理Thrift節點,以及使用Thrift搭建微服務用到的標准輸入輸出。這一篇,我將介紹如何快速暴露服務接口,並對服務 ...

Tue Apr 26 03:29:00 CST 2016 1 1768
Thrift搭建分布式微服務(一)

一、Thrift是什么? 關於Thrift的基本介紹,參看張善友的文章Thrift簡介。 二、為什么使用微服務? 在公司的高速發展過程中,隨着業務的增長,子系統越來越多。各系統間又不同程度的在某些邏輯上出現重合的場景。為了高效率的開發,必然出現 ...

Fri Apr 22 04:37:00 CST 2016 1 3523
分布式微服務日志的配置

1、日志采用logstash進行收集,日志配置文件logback-spring.xml如下: <?xml version="1.0" encoding="UTF-8"?> < ...

Fri Feb 15 19:20:00 CST 2019 0 828
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M